She was fond of her geese and took great care of them. One day the geese got out. Poor old lady! She didn't know what to do. She went to the gate and looked toward the road. She could not see a single goose. She was afraid they were lost. Johnny and Kate were playing in the yard next door. Miss Matilda asked them if they had seen her geese. "I saw them," said Johnny, "they were going toward the pond." "Dear! dear!" said Miss Matilda. "Do you think they will come back?" "We'll go looking for them," said Kate.
